How to Host the Best Open House



Hosting an open house can be a great option for home sellers who don't have much time for individual home showings. They allow you to show your home to multiple interested buyers at once so that you don't have to take time out of your busy schedule. To host the best open house possible, use these tips.

Prepare a Fact Sheet

Once you've decided an open house is the right option for you, start preparing a home fact sheet. If you're not sure what this is, think of it as a piece of paper that lists the most important aspects of your home that will also be of interest to potential buyers. Basic things that should be included in your fact sheet are the property's address, the square footage, number of bathrooms, number of bedrooms, special features, and your contact information. Gathering this information isn't just useful for compiling your fact sheet, it can also be used when listing your home. For your open house, have plenty of these ready to hand out to potential buyers as they walk in.

Stage Your Home

Before the day of your open house arrives be sure your home is picture perfect. You will definitely have to clean and declutter your home in order to make a great first impression with potential buyers. Take this one step further by staging your home. Staging basically refers to setting up your interiors so that they make the house as appealing as possible. If you're not sure how to do this, look at interiors websites and magazines for inspiration.

Be a Great Host

As potential buyers start to arrive, be prepared to greet them. Prepare some snacks and seasonal drinks before they arrive so that they feel more welcome and at home. Introduce yourself to guests as they arrive and make yourself available to answer questions.
